Overview:

Spam and phishing emails are not only annoying to users, but are a real threat to internet communication and web economy. The fight against unwanted emails has become a cat-and-mouse game between criminals and people trying to develop techniques for detecting such unwanted emails. This paper describes a framework to identify email messages that might contain new, previously unseen tricks. To this end, it compares the simulated perceived email message text generated by hidden salting simulation system to the OCRed text it obtained from the rendered email message. It presents robust text comparison techniques and train a classifier based on the differences of these two texts.
